Netgear’s Strategic Gamble: Price Cuts and Legal Challenges Shape WiFi-7 Battle

Felix Baarz by Felix Baarz
November 29, 2025
in Analysis, Tech & Software, Trading & Momentum
0
Netgear Stock
0
SHARES
36
VIEWS
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

Netgear has initiated an aggressive pricing strategy during the critical holiday shopping season, significantly reducing the cost of its entry-level Nighthawk RS100 router to just $99.99. This substantial price reduction represents a bold move to capture market share in the competitive WiFi-7 segment, though the company faces simultaneous pressure from legal challenges and margin compression that continue to weigh on its stock performance.

Legal Pressures Intensify Amid Market Competition

While Netgear pursues market share through aggressive pricing, the company confronts escalating legal tensions with rival TP-Link. On November 19, 2025, TP-Link filed a lawsuit alleging that Netgear engaged in what it describes as an “unlawful defamation campaign.” The legal complaint asserts that Netgear has falsely portrayed TP-Link—a company with Chinese origins—as presenting security risks to boost its own sales performance. TP-Link is seeking damages exceeding one billion dollars, a legal battle that could potentially undermine Netgear’s restructuring initiatives and increase distribution expenses throughout 2026.

WiFi-7 Price Barrier Shattered in Strategic Move

Netgear’s pricing strategy represents a significant milestone in the WiFi-7 market landscape. The Nighthawk RS100, previously priced at $149.99, now carries a $99.99 price tag at major retailers, breaking through the psychologically important $100 threshold for next-generation networking equipment. This discount ranges between 33-50 percent off the original manufacturer’s suggested retail price.

Key Strategic Elements:
– Nighthawk RS100 available at $99.99 through major retail channels
– Discounts reaching 50% compared to original pricing
– Primary objectives include sales volume growth and customer acquisition before quarter-end

The timing of this aggressive discounting follows third-quarter earnings where management highlighted margin pressure of 150 basis points due to increasing memory component costs. This pricing approach suggests Netgear prioritizes market penetration and unit volume over hardware margins, potentially banking on future subscription-based revenue streams to monetize its customer base.

Investor Sentiment Remains Cautious

Despite reporting improved third-quarter results, Netgear shares have declined approximately 23 percent since the earnings release, currently trading around $26. Market skepticism appears justified as the company’s fourth-quarter revenue guidance of $160-175 million indicates potential softening demand. The combination of deep discounting and rising component expenses threatens to further compress profit margins, placing the stock in what analysts characterize as a “show-me” phase where successful inventory reduction must translate into sustainable profitability.

Critical Holiday Period Looms

The upcoming week presents a crucial test for Netgear’s strategy. The central question remains whether the $99.99 price point can drive sufficient sales volume without excessively eroding average selling prices. The performance during Black Friday promotions will largely determine if Netgear can achieve its fourth-quarter revenue targets.

With Cyber Monday on December 1 and the broader holiday shopping season approaching, Netgear faces a pivotal moment in its battle for dominance within the WiFi-7 upgrade cycle. While the company fights vigorously for market leadership, legal uncertainties and component cost inflation present significant headwinds that could potentially overshadow any operational successes.
